</select> 在上面的代码中,disabled属性可以直接在 HTML 中设置,也可以通过 JavaScript 动态设置: document.getElementById("mySelect").disabled = true; 接下来,我们将详细探讨几种不同的方法来实现下拉框不可选择的效果。 一、禁用整个下拉框 方法概述 禁用整个下拉框是最直接的方式,通过设置disabled属性,可以使...
window.select_current = new Array(); for (var i=0, select; select = s[i]; i++) { select.onfocus = function(){ window.select_current[this.id] = this.selectedIndex; alert(" this.id= "+this.id+" this.selectedIndex= "+this.selectedIndex); } select.onchange = function(){ restore(t...
//**1、设置选中值:(根据索引确定选中值)**// var osel=document.getElementById("selID"); //得到select的ID var opts=osel.getElementsByTagName("option");//得到数组option var obt=document.getElementById("bt"); obt.onclick=function(){ opts[3].selected=true;//设置option第4个元素,即value=...
在上述代码中,v-for指令用于遍历options数组,创建select选项。通过v-bind指令将option.disabled绑定到每个选项的disabled属性上,从而实现禁用选项的效果。 最后,我们可以使用计算属性来动态更新options数组中的disabled属性。例如,如果我们想禁用选项2,可以在计算属性中进行判断并设置disabled属性为true。 代码语言:txt...
结果是确实不可以重新选中一组RadioBox中的其它 单选钮,但是页面加载时的初始选中的 单选钮 会被置为 未选状态(只要你点击了其它radiobox)。 onchange="JavaScript:if(this.checked) {this.checked = false;} else{this.checked = true;}" 也有问题,不好解决。
// 不能有相同取值的下拉列表集合 var items = document.getElementsByTagName('select'),len = items.length,i = 0,valMap = {},sel,val;// 遍历并保存各个下拉列表的值于valMap for(; i < len; i++){ sel = items[i];val = sel.options[sel.selectedIndex].value;// 没有相同的...
使用select选择,下面展示出选择的内容,用2种方法实现一、未用bootstrap Table插件写法 select选择 请选择所有 .../jQuery/jQuery-2.1.4.min.js"> <script src="..
值等于selected_value的Option选项的disabled属性设置为true; $(document).on('change.select','.js-select-property',function(){ var _this = $(this), _selectedValue = _this.val(), _root = _this.parents('._specification-group'), _row = _this.parents('._property_item'), ...
= function(){// 不能有相同取值的下拉列表集合var items = document.getElementsByTagName('select'), len = items.length, i = 0, valMap = {}, sel, val;// 遍历并保存各个下拉列表的值于valMapfor(; i < len; i++){sel = items[i];val = sel.options[...
我们在设计一些select下拉菜单时,有时需要只给用户显示,不需要用户去选择,这就需要禁止这些选项的可选性. 看下面实例代码: <style text="text/css"> optgroup { background-color:#eee; color:444; } </style> <select> <option value="">aaaa</option> ...